Sometimes Windows just gets stupid. You can try re-loading the driver. 1) Go to CONTROL PANEL, click on SYSTEM, click on the HARDWARE tab, and click on DEVICE MANAGER. 2} Next click on DISPLAY ADAPTERS and then double click on the device name. 3} Select the driver tab and then update driver. 4) The Hardware update wizard should come up. Select THIS TIME ONLY and hit NEXT. 5) Select INSTALL FROM A LIST and hit next. 6} Click on DON’T SEARCH and hit next. 7} Find your video processor in the list and hit next. If this doesn’t work you will need to Google for your video processor, (the manufacturer, model number and operating system). Search for updated drivers. You can check at www.driverguide.com if you can’t find the mfrs site. It’s free just sign up. If you have just converted to Vista there may not be an updated driver yet. When you find the updated driver just follow the steps above until you get to HAVE DISK and enter the location of the new driver software. If you’re unfamiliar with the type of video processor you can go to http://www.download.com/Belarc-Advisor/3000-2094_4-10716621.html and download Belarc Advisor, it’s free and it will tell you all about your hardware and software.
